Top 5 Uncapped Players of IPL 2023

The IPL 2023 has came to it’s closure, as we have the two finalists Gujarat Titans, and Chennai Super Kings.

Teams have displayed a top-notch performances through out the tournament, we have seen some of the epic performance from the uncapped players which won the hearts of the fans.

Here we see some of the top 5 uncapped players who displayed an outstanding performances:



1. Yashavi Jaiswal
Continuing his winning streak from the domestic season, Yashasvi Jaiswal has kept scoring big runs. The opening batsman for the Rajasthan Royals scored 625 runs in 14 innings, averaging 48.25 and striking out 160 times so far in IPL 2023. The southpaw also set a season high against the Mumbai Indians at his home field of Wankhede, scoring 124. Rohit Sharma, the captain of India, also praised Jaiswal, saying of the fellow Mumbai native, “He has taken his game to another level; I wish that he continues that form. He, Indian cricket, and RR all benefit from this. ”

2. Jitesh Sharma
The Punjab Kings’ finisher of choice for years has been Jitesh Sharma. The batter for Vidarbha has scored 309 runs at a remarkable strike rate of 156.06. This year, Sharma has been the primary wicketkeeper for PBKS. In IPL 2023, he helped Punjab to its fourth consecutive 200-plus score, becoming the only team to do so for the first time in the competition’s history thanks to his 119-run partnership with Liam Livingstone and his unbeaten 27-ball 49 against Mumbai in Mohali. Jitesh is ready to advance on the big stage, according to praise from Punjab batting coach Wasim Jaffer and former India player Virender Sehwag.

3. Tilak Verma
Tilak Varma keeps dazzling despite the Mumbai Indians’ many worries. This season, the 20-year-old Hyderabadi player has excelled. Ishan Kishan, MI’s second-highest run scorer, has the sixth-best average for the team. In 11 innings, he averaged 42.88 while scoring 343 runs. In the season opener, his unbeaten 84 against Royal Challengers Bangalore helped MI advance from 48/4 to 171/7 after 20 overs. He was also crucial in MI’s victory over the Punjab Kings at the IS Bindra Stadium in Mohali, where they were going for a total of more than 200.

4. Rinku Singh
Rinku Singh, the young prodigy for the Kolkata Knight Riders, at last lived up to his name. At Gujarat Titans’ home stadium in Ahmedabad, he pulled off a heist by himself, hitting Yash Dayal for five straight sixes to chase the highest target in IPL history in the 20th over. His casual six-hitting ability was on full display.

The batter who bats left-handed has scored the most runs for KKR this year. With a 151 point strikeout rate, He has scored 474 runs in 14 matches with an average of 59.25. In this IPL, Rinku has two 50s and two other scores of forty or more. The UP batter’s Indian dream does not seem improbable given his clean striking and consistency.

5. Suyash Sharma
Varun Chakravarthy, Sunil Narine, and Suyash Sharma make up the renowned spin trio for the Kolkata Knight Riders. In IPL 2023 at Eden Gardens, he made his debut against RCB. Suyash had three wickets in his debut match, helping KKR defeat Bangalore by 81 runs with a decisive victory.

After Chakravarthy, who has 17 wickets but has played three more games, Suyash is currently the second-highest wicket-taker for the Knight Riders with 10 wickets in 11 innings.
